News of National Award winning flick, The Dirty Picture being remade in Bengali and Tamil with starlets Rakhi Sawant, 33, and Veena Malik, 28, in the lead, respectively, has not gone down well with Bollywood insiders. They say the two will make actor Vidya Balan’s memorable act in the Silk Smitha biopic look like a sham.

“There is a stark difference in the acting capabilities of a Vidya Balan and that of all the Rakhis and Veenas of the world. These two have built their career on controversies, so, less said about their acting talent the better. Vidya portrayed the role with a lot of grace, it didn’t look vulgar. But with the other two playing Silk, it’ll indeed be a dirty picture,” says trade analyst Joginder Tuteja.

Trade pundit Amod Mehra seconds that. “Vidya had a clean image and the fact that she did such a role got people talking, while Rakhi and Veena are known only as sex symbols. If they do the film, it will fall flat. It’ll look like a sleazy film,” he adds.

Sawant and Malik, on the other hand, are quite excited about their roles. "Vidya hasn’t done anything in The Dirty Picture. I will do hotter scenes in the Bengali remake. Even Vidya will be surprised after seeing my character. I will be better than her. The sari is meant to be taken off in films, not worn. Films become a hit because of this, not because of stars," says motor mouth Sawant.


While Malik, who will debut with this remake in the South, says, “I fell in love with the role. It is a female-centric film and a powerful role to make a debut in South Indian Cinema.”

Article image





Girish Johjar, head of acquisition and distribution of Balaji Motion Pictures, producer of The Dirty Picture, reveals, "There are a couple of filmmakers who want to make the film in other languages, but they haven’t approached us officially. The copyrights are still with us for all languages. The ones in news right now are all illegal remakes. If they do it, we will take action."
